Mornington Toy & Games Fundraiser
Purpose
A community-run initiative providing access to toys and games for local families, supporting play-based learning and connection. To support the Toy Library’s major annual fundraiser by helping with the production and distribution of its famous handmade chocolate truffles. Funds raised go directly toward purchasing new toys and supporting the library’s operations.
Description
Volunteers will assist with the Truffle Rolling process a fun, social, and hands-on activity where you’ll help make and package chocolate truffles in preparation for sale. You’ll be part of a team working in the Otago Girls High School Food Tech Room, contributing to a long-standing community tradition that helps keep the Toy Library afloat.
